Analysis

In 2018, secondary education, general pupils in Senegal stood at 52.0%. That is the highest value across all 45 years on record.

That represents a change of up 0.7% on the previous year and up 18.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, secondary education, general pupils in Senegal peaked at 52.0% in 2018 and was at its lowest, 25.4%, in 1974.

Senegal ranks 29th of 204 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 45 years of available data.

Secondary education, general pupils in Senegal, year by year

Annual values for Secondary education, general pupils (% female) in Senegal, 1971 to 2018.
Year % female Change
1971 28.0%
1972 28.6% +1.9%
1973 28.5% -0.2%
1974 25.4% -10.9%
1977 32.7% +28.9%
1978 32.7% -0.0%
1979 33.2% +1.6%
1980 33.5% +0.6%
1981 33.7% +0.8%
1982 34.2% +1.4%
1983 33.9% -0.8%
1984 33.5% -1.4%
1985 33.7% +0.6%
1986 33.4% -0.8%
1987 33.2% -0.5%
1988 33.6% +1.0%
1989 33.2% -1.2%
1990 33.7% +1.6%
1991 34.5% +2.5%
1992 34.7% +0.3%
1993 35.3% +1.8%
1994 44.2% +25.4%
1996 37.5% -15.2%
1997 37.5% -0.1%
1998 38.1% +1.7%
1999 39.0% +2.4%
2000 39.3% +0.7%
2001 39.6% +0.7%
2002 39.9% +0.7%
2003 40.6% +1.8%
2004 41.6% +2.7%
2005 42.5% +2.0%
2006 42.9% +0.9%
2007 43.1% +0.5%
2008 43.8% +1.8%
2009 45.0% +2.7%
2010 46.0% +2.1%
2011 47.2% +2.7%
2012 48.0% +1.5%
2013 48.7% +1.6%
2014 49.5% +1.5%
2015 50.1% +1.2%
2016 50.8% +1.4%
2017 51.6% +1.5%
2018 52.0% +0.7%
